14:32 — Snapshot tests for the Pondglow component library started failing after the icon refresh merged. Turns out the renderer bumped its font metrics, so every baseline image drifted by a pixel or two. Not a real regression — we regenerated baselines and re-ran the suite clean. If alerts fire again tonight, check the build noted below first.

build token for tawif-bahip: htk31_68bba16e1afabfef4ecc69408c06f16

**Onboarding: RateLens Parity Checker**

RateLens crawls published room rates across partner channels for the Harborline Suites portfolio and flags discrepancies above the configured threshold. New engineers should review the comparison-window logic carefully before touching the scheduler, since off-by-one date handling has caused false positives twice this quarter. Staging credentials rotate weekly. For questions before Thursday's sync, reach the parity team at the address below.

alerts address for kafof-bagag: kasael@olvarqdyn.corp

Leadership Review Briefing — Heads of Department

Quick heads-up before Thursday's session: we're pausing all new hires in the Callowmere Systems division, effective immediately. Backfills need sign-off from Priya at group level — no exceptions, even for roles already posted. The freeze reflects soft demand for the Lanternbridge product line, not a company-wide issue, so please keep messaging calm and consistent with your teams. We expect a review at quarter-end. Before the meeting, please read the note below carefully.

internal memo for tagef-hadup: Gross margin on Ulaath came in at 15 percent against a plan of 5 percent. Only 7 of the 120 pilot accounts renewed Ulaath, so a churn review is set for October 15.

**Ticket: Vault locked — Diffmoth can't fetch render tokens**

Heads up for the eng sync: the Pinegate vault auto-sealed overnight, so Diffmoth (our large-file diff viewer) can't pull its render tokens and big diffs are 500ing. Unsealing needs two of us plus the step below. The unseal flow ends by prompting for the recovery passphrase, which is:

vault phrase of kagep-bagep = sorion-pelix-sorax-norok-gileth-eliix-lamvan